Block

#18,396,653
Block Number
18,396,653 @ 04/24/2024, 22:33:30
Status
Finalized
ID
0x0118b5ed907dc1076a760994e1072b5d5c6741fd6777746a3400e0b860181088
Transactions
Gas Used
41908/40000000 (0.10% Used)
Total Score
152,104,376 (+14)
Rewards
0.13 VTHO